aboutsummaryrefslogtreecommitdiff
path: root/pkgs/misc/gnash
diff options
context:
space:
mode:
authoradisbladis <adisbladis@gmail.com>2019-11-10 16:44:34 +0000
committeradisbladis <adisbladis@gmail.com>2019-11-18 20:10:43 +0000
commitc9d8624ccddf17aee28745446b6763aabb26b4c7 (patch)
treee7caf27ce92b6bc9b94eb65246cb6c2913adca44 /pkgs/misc/gnash
parente6963bc983048c6f2b2d29efc5921a2d8f0c6e9c (diff)
treewide: Get rid of libGLU_combined
Diffstat (limited to 'pkgs/misc/gnash')
-rw-r--r--pkgs/misc/gnash/default.nix12
1 files changed, 7 insertions, 5 deletions
diff --git a/pkgs/misc/gnash/default.nix b/pkgs/misc/gnash/default.nix
index e866a1937d69..287000bf4e3a 100644
--- a/pkgs/misc/gnash/default.nix
+++ b/pkgs/misc/gnash/default.nix
@@ -6,7 +6,9 @@
# renderers
, enableAGG ? true, agg ? null
, enableCairo ? false, cairo ? null
-, enableOpenGL ? false, libGLU_combined ? null
+, enableOpenGL ? false
+, libGLU ? null
+, libGL ? null
# GUI toolkits
, enableGTK ? true, gtk2 ? null, gnome2 ? null
@@ -45,7 +47,7 @@ in
# renderers
assert enableAGG -> available agg;
assert enableCairo -> available cairo;
-assert enableOpenGL -> available libGLU_combined;
+assert enableOpenGL -> all available [ libGLU libGL ];
# GUI toolkits
assert enableGTK -> all available [ gtk2 gnome2.gtkglext gnome2.GConf ];
@@ -57,7 +59,7 @@ assert enableFFmpeg -> available ffmpeg_2 ;
# misc
assert enableJemalloc -> available jemalloc;
-assert enableHwAccel -> available libGLU_combined;
+assert enableHwAccel -> all available [ libGLU libGL ];
assert enablePlugins -> all available [ xulrunner npapi_sdk ];
assert length toolkits == 0 -> throw "at least one GUI toolkit must be enabled";
@@ -85,11 +87,11 @@ stdenv.mkDerivation {
libpng libjpeg giflib pango atk
] ++ optional enableAGG agg
++ optional enableCairo cairo
- ++ optional enableOpenGL libGLU_combined
++ optional enableQt qt4
++ optional enableFFmpeg ffmpeg_2
++ optional enableJemalloc jemalloc
- ++ optional enableHwAccel libGLU_combined
+ ++ optional enableHwAccel [ libGL libGLU ]
+ ++ optionals enableOpenGL [ libGL libGLU ]
++ optionals enablePlugins [ xulrunner npapi_sdk ]
++ optionals enableGTK [ gtk2 gnome2.gtkglext gnome2.GConf ];